IRS GETS BETTER AT CATCHING FRADULENT TAX REFUNDS
As of April 30, 2011 The IRS had identified 775,723 tax returns with $4.6 billion claimed in fraudulent refunds and prevented the issuance of $4.4 billion of those fraudulent tax refunds. That is a prevention rate of nearly 96%. This represents a 171% increase in the number of fraudulent tax returns identified during the same period in 2010.
